Lexmark C543dn Specifications

General IconGeneral
Print Resolution1200 x 1200 dpi
Standard Paper Capacity250 sheets
ConnectivityUSB, Ethernet
Duplex PrintingYes
Processor Speed800 MHz
Network ReadyYes
Printer TypeColor Laser
Operating Systems SupportedWindows, Mac, Linux
Paper Capacity250 sheets
Maximum Paper Size8.5 x 14 in
